Обзор

The Posture Defence subfamily covers choke defensive techniques that use body positioning and postural alignment to prevent the opponent from applying choking pressure. [1] Posture defence addresses the root cause of many chokes — broken posture — by maintaining or recovering an upright, aligned body position that makes choke application difficult. [1],[2] In closed guard, maintaining an upright posture with the head high and spine straight prevents most cross-collar and guillotine attacks. [2],[3]

Заметки по тренировке

Posture defence against chokes maintains an upright spine and extended neck to prevent the opponent from collapsing your posture and sinking the choke (Saulo Ribeiro, Jiu-Jitsu University, 2008)
Good posture denies the opponent the angle needed for most chokes — an upright torso makes it difficult to wrap the neck
In closed guard, posture up with hands on the opponent's hips, elbows in, and spine straight — this is the fundamental posture position
Against guillotines, posture up immediately: head up, back straight, circle toward the choking arm
The posture defence works because chokes require your chin to be driven toward your chest — posture does the opposite
Posture is both preventive and corrective — maintain it to prevent chokes, or recover it to escape choke attempts
In MMA, strong posture in the opponent's guard prevents both chokes and the postural control needed for elbows from bottom

Типичные ошибки

!Posturing with a rounded back — a curved spine actually helps the opponent break you down; keep the back straight
!Posturing too high and becoming off-balance — maintain a stable base while extending upward
!Posturing up but leaving the elbows wide — flared elbows invite collar ties and arm drags that break posture
!Using only upper body to posture — drive from the hips and legs; the lower body provides the power
!Posturing against a locked-in choke — if the choke is already deep, posturing may tighten it; use hand fighting instead
!Not re-establishing posture after it's broken — treat every posture break as an emergency to be corrected immediately
!Relying on posture alone without combining it with grip fighting — a skilled opponent will eventually break even good posture

Часто задаваемые вопросы

How do I keep my posture from being broken when my opponent pulls with their legs in closed guard?

Focus on stability by sitting on your heels and getting as low as possible. Keep your head and shoulders in front of your hips—never lean back to compensate, as this allows your opponent to sit up and sweep you. According to SBG PDX & Vancouver BJJ, your head and shoulders must stay forward of your hips at all times.

What's the most important structural detail for defending posture in closed guard?

Tuck your tailbone rather than flaring it out. When you tuck your tailbone while pinching your knees together and keeping your shoulders slightly in front of your hips, your opponent cannot pull you forward even without using your hands—the structure of your skeleton becomes your defense.

Where should my elbows be positioned to prevent my opponent from climbing or triangling me?

Keep your elbows always inside, not flared out where your opponent can climb up. Position your hand so if they try to push it between their legs for a triangle, they cannot get it through. Your inside hand holds them down while preventing submissions.

Should I be half-way between sitting upright and laying flat in closed guard?

No—SBG PDX & Vancouver BJJ emphasizes you should be either all the way down (when necessary) or all the way up in an upright posture preparing to stand or open their legs. Never stay in between, as this is where your opponent can do the most damage with sweeps and submissions.
